]>
Commit | Line | Data |
---|---|---|
1b1a35ee XL |
1 | // Regression test for diagnostic issue #76191 |
2 | #![allow(non_snake_case)] | |
3 | ||
4 | use std::ops::RangeInclusive; | |
5 | ||
6 | const RANGE: RangeInclusive<i32> = 0..=255; | |
7 | ||
8 | const RANGE2: RangeInclusive<i32> = panic!(); | |
9 | ||
10 | fn main() { | |
11 | let n: i32 = 1; | |
12 | match n { | |
13 | RANGE => {} | |
14 | //~^ ERROR mismatched types | |
15 | RANGE2 => {} | |
16 | //~^ ERROR mismatched types | |
17 | _ => {} | |
18 | } | |
19 | } |